Romans 12

1[an error occurred while processing this directive]1Therefore I urge you, brothers, on account of God’s mercy, to offer your bodies as living sacrifices, holy and pleasing to God, which is your spiritual service of worship.
2[an error occurred while processing this directive]2Do not be conformed to this world, but be transformed by the renewing of your mind. Then you will be able to test and approve what is the good, pleasing, and perfect will of God.
3[an error occurred while processing this directive]3For by the grace given me I say to every one of you: Do not think of yourself more highly than you ought, but think of yourself with sober judgment, according to the measure of faith God has given you.
4[an error occurred while processing this directive]4Just as each of us has one body with many members, and not all members have the same function,
5[an error occurred while processing this directive]5so in Christ we who are many are one body, and each member belongs to one another.
6[an error occurred while processing this directive]6We have different gifts according to the grace given us. If one’s gift is prophecy, let him use it in proportion to his faith;
7[an error occurred while processing this directive]7if it is serving, let him serve; if it is teaching, let him teach;
8[an error occurred while processing this directive]8if it is encouraging, let him encourage; if it is giving, let him give generously; if it is leading, let him lead with diligence; if it is showing mercy, let him do it cheerfully.
9[an error occurred while processing this directive]9Love must be sincere. Detest what is evil; cling to what is good.
10[an error occurred while processing this directive]10Be devoted to one another in brotherly love. Outdo yourselves in honoring one another.
11[an error occurred while processing this directive]11Do not let your zeal subside; keep your spiritual fervor, serving the Lord.
12[an error occurred while processing this directive]12Be joyful in hope, patient in affliction, persistent in prayer.
13[an error occurred while processing this directive]13Share with the saints who are in need. Practice hospitality.
14[an error occurred while processing this directive]14Bless those who persecute you. Bless and do not curse.
15[an error occurred while processing this directive]15Rejoice with those who rejoice; weep with those who weep.
16[an error occurred while processing this directive]16Live in harmony with one another. Do not be proud, but enjoy the company of the lowly. Do not be conceited.
17[an error occurred while processing this directive]17Do not repay anyone evil for evil. Carefully consider what is right in the eyes of everybody.
18[an error occurred while processing this directive]18If it is possible on your part, live at peace with everyone.
19[an error occurred while processing this directive]19Do not avenge yourselves, beloved, but leave room for God’s wrath. For it is written: “Vengeance is Mine; I will repay, says the Lord.”
20[an error occurred while processing this directive]20On the contrary, “If your enemy is hungry, feed him; if he is thirsty, give him a drink. For in so doing, you will heap burning coals on his head.”
21[an error occurred while processing this directive]21Do not be overcome by evil, but overcome evil with good.
